Taketeru Kudo trained under two of butoh’s most famous dancers, Akiko Moto- fuji (the widow of butoh’s co-creator Tatsumi Hijikata) and the famed butoh group Sankai Juku (with whom he danced for 5 years and toured internationally). Kudo left Sankai Juku to form his own company in 1997 and began to work with free-jazz musicians from Japan’s urban enclave.
Yoshito Ohno
Yoshito Ohno is the son of butoh legend Kazuo Ohno and is a renowned dancer and teacher. His career has literally spanned the entire history of butoh. Since 1986, he has directed all of Kazuo Ohno’s performances, as well as creating solo work and teaching.
Atsushi Takenuchi
Atsushi Takenuchi joined Hoppo-Butoh-ha in Hokkaido, Japan in 1980. He has been developing his own “JinenButoh” since 1986, touring and teaching extensively throughout Japan, Eastern and Western Europe, Asia and Australia. His work is concerned with universal expressions of nature, earth, and ancient life.
